如何在教学中使用gh_mirrors/car/carbon展示代码示例:完整指南
如何在教学中使用gh_mirrors/car/carbon展示代码示例完整指南【免费下载链接】carbon项目地址: https://gitcode.com/gh_mirrors/car/carbon在编程教学中清晰展示代码示例是提升学习体验的关键。gh_mirrors/car/carbon以下简称Carbon是一款强大的代码美化工具能将普通代码片段转换为视觉吸引力强的图片帮助学生更直观地理解代码结构和语法细节。本文将详细介绍如何在教学场景中高效使用Carbon让代码示例展示既专业又生动。Carbon简介让代码展示更具吸引力 Carbon是一个开源项目旨在帮助开发者创建美观的代码截图。它支持多种编程语言语法高亮、自定义主题和窗口样式非常适合在教学课件、演示文稿和在线课程中使用。通过Carbon生成的代码图片不仅视觉效果出色还能突出代码的逻辑结构提升学生的学习兴趣。Carbon项目标志体现了工具的现代设计理念为什么教学中需要Carbon 提升视觉体验传统的代码文本往往单调乏味Carbon的语法高亮和主题定制功能能让代码更易读、更具吸引力。突出重点内容通过调整颜色和样式可以强调代码中的关键部分帮助学生快速抓住核心概念。跨平台兼容性生成的图片可以轻松插入到PPT、文档、网页等各种教学材料中无需担心格式兼容性问题。节省时间相比手动调整代码格式Carbon能快速生成高质量的代码图片让教师专注于教学内容本身。快速开始3步在教学中使用Carbon 步骤1获取Carbon项目首先需要将Carbon项目克隆到本地。打开终端执行以下命令git clone https://gitcode.com/gh_mirrors/car/carbon克隆完成后进入项目目录并安装依赖cd carbon yarn install步骤2启动Carbon应用在项目目录中运行以下命令启动Carbonyarn dev启动成功后打开浏览器访问http://localhost:3000即可看到Carbon的主界面。步骤3创建并定制代码示例在Carbon界面中你可以直接粘贴代码片段从文件导入代码通过GitHub Gist ID加载代码然后通过右侧面板自定义代码样式包括语法主题如nord、one-dark等位于public/static/themes/目录背景颜色和窗口样式字体大小和行高窗口阴影和圆角使用Carbon生成的JavaScript代码示例紫色主题突出代码层次感教学场景中的高级技巧 突出代码注释和关键步骤在教学中经常需要强调特定代码行或注释。Carbon支持通过选择文本并设置不同颜色来突出重点。例如在讲解函数定义时可以将函数名设置为醒目的颜色帮助学生快速识别。使用预设模板提高效率Carbon提供了多个预设模板位于public/static/presets/目录教师可以根据不同的教学内容选择合适的模板无需每次都重新调整样式。例如使用浅色主题展示Python代码深色主题展示JavaScript代码形成视觉区分。红色背景主题的代码示例适合在深色背景的课件中使用导出多种格式适应教学需求Carbon支持导出PNG、SVG等多种格式PNG格式适合插入到PPT、Word文档等SVG格式适合需要无损缩放的场景如印刷材料链接分享生成可直接分享的链接方便学生查看原始代码常见问题解决 ❓Q: 如何在Carbon中添加自定义语法高亮A: 可以通过修改lib/highlight-languages.js文件添加新的语言支持或在lib/custom/modes/目录下创建自定义模式文件。Q: 生成的图片分辨率不够怎么办A: 在导出时选择High Resolution选项或调整components/Editor.js中的相关参数提高输出质量。Q: 能否批量生成多个代码示例A: 可以使用Carbon的CLI工具需单独安装通过脚本批量处理多个代码文件。总结Carbon是教学中展示代码示例的理想工具它不仅能提升代码的视觉效果还能帮助学生更好地理解和记忆代码结构。通过本文介绍的方法教师可以快速掌握Carbon的使用技巧为学生创造更优质的学习体验。想要了解更多高级功能可以参考项目官方文档docs/README.cn.zh.md。开始使用Carbon让你的代码教学更加生动有趣吧 【免费下载链接】carbon项目地址: https://gitcode.com/gh_mirrors/car/carbon创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2410147.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!